Looking back at Episode 1 from a modern perspective reveals the humble beginnings of Green Gold Animations. The animation in the premiere episode relies heavily on traditional 2D digital techniques, featuring flat color palettes, limited frame rates, and repetitive background loops.

From its very first frames, Episode 1 introduces viewers to Dholakpur, a fictional medieval kingdom in rural India. The visual aesthetic relies on warm tones, simple architectural structures, and lush green landscapes, instantly evoking a sense of nostalgic folklore. Dholakpur is presented as an idyllic, peaceful kingdom ruled by the benevolent but occasionally naive King Indraverma.
